? Frequently Asked Questions
Q1: What causes abnormal noise during tile press operation?
A1: This is usually due to a lack of lubrication in key moving parts, leading to friction. Solution: Regularly lubricate all key mechanical joints and parts.
Q2: What should I do if the machine fails to lift?
A2: This may result from hydraulic system damage or contaminated hydraulic oil. We recommend consulting a professional engineer to inspect the hydraulic valves and oil quality.
Q3: How do I fix the phenomenon of platform sinking?
A3: Sinking is typically caused by a loss of liquid pressure or leaks in hydraulic valves and seals. Replacing the damaged seals or valves usually resolves the issue.
Q4: What types of materials are compatible with this equipment?
A4: The machine is designed for color steel plates, galvanized plates, and aluminized manganese plates with a thickness of 0.3mm to 1.0mm.
Q5: Can the lifting height and bearing capacity be customized?
A5: Yes, while our standard high-altitude press reaches 32 meters, both the height and the weight capacity can be customized based on specific project requirements.
Q6: What is the power requirement for the 32-meter model?
A6: The standard requirement is 380V voltage with a power output of 18KW to ensure stable hydraulic and mechanical operation.
